VASCO: Vasco Carnival Committee chairman Leo Rodrigues along with other committee members, addressed the media on Wednesday to give details of the Programs lined up for the upcoming Vasco Carnival Chairman Leo Rodrigues.
He said that several programs have been lined up for the four-day Carnival festivities, which would be a fusion of music, dance, song and drama.
Rodrigues added that all the programs will end by 10 pm except for Monday during the float parade, where the program could go till around 12 o clock midnight.
“We will have Khel Tiatr in Vasco, Vaddem, Chicalim, Dabolim, Sancoale and surrounding areas. We will have a grand opening ceremony at the main stage outside the municipality on 18th February (Saturday) at 5.30 pm, followed by a fancy dress competition for students in the sub-junior and Junior categories. We will also have inter-school secondary group dance competition in junior ( std 1 to Std 5 ) and senior category ( Std 5 to Std 10 ) followed by Dance showdown, a scintillating dance performance by Vasco top dance academies,” said Rodrigues.
“On Sunday, we will have a sand castle-making competition and tie-breaker tournament at Baina beach in the morning and Dance Troupe by Creation and Konkani Musical show “Viva Carnival and Viva Goa” by Pio Angelo Fernandes in the evening. The King Momo Float parade will take place on Monday and start from St Andrews square and move along the Swatantra Path. We will have Music band NH 17 live performing after the parade”, he said.
Rodrigues says that on Tuesday evening, we will have a Johny be Good with Reza Fernandes program followed by a performance by Goan singer Olavo Fernandes. We will have Goan Folklore and Musical troupe Niz Goenkar and Balck Sapphire Band playing live with fillers of mimicry by Saidutt Kamat and finally followed by prize distribution,” said Rodrigues.
